Rhodes College Paul Barret, Jr. Library

Location:  Memphis, Tennessee
Architect:  Hanbury Evans Wright Vlattas + Company

This state of the art library is 136,000 SF located in the center of Rhodes College Campus.  It is surrounded by 100 acres of landscaping and buildings.  Paul Barret, Jr. Library is a technology hub containing a theater, complete media production facilities, and a teaching and learning center.  The 3 and 4 story library is designed to incorporate many quiet study spaces, areas for computer access, media production, and open areas where students and professors may work together.  The entire library is a completely wireless environment.

Concrete and steel were used to allow for heavy loads at the stack areas.  Reinforced concrete was included to aid in meeting the seismic requirements.  The tower often shown in pictures of the library was also designed to withstand seismic forces.

This Gothic style building blends in with the surrounding campus.  The placement of the building footprint required site work that would smoothly and attractively connect the existing buildings to the new library.
